Before investing, consider these crucial points in detail:

  • Fit & Sizing: A sneaker’s comfort is entirely dependent on its fit. Pay close attention to whether a model runs true to size, narrow, or wide. Many brands now offer wide-width options, which can be a lifesaver for many. Consider the socks you’ll typically wear, as thicker socks can affect the fit significantly.
  • Cushioning & Support: This is arguably the most critical performance aspect. Look for features like memory foam insoles, which mold to your foot for personalized comfort. However, be aware that many fashion sneakers, including the one we’re reviewing today, may lack significant built-in arch support, which could be a deal-breaker for those with plantar fasciitis or high arches.
  • Materials & Durability: The upper material dictates the shoe’s look, breathability, and longevity. Canvas is lightweight, breathable, and classic, but can get dirty easily. Leather offers durability and a more premium look but can be heavier and less breathable. Modern textile and synthetic uppers offer a balance of durability and lightweight performance. The sole material, typically rubber, should offer flexibility and good traction.
  • Ease of Use & Maintenance: The defining feature of the modern slip-on is ease of use. But long-term care is just as important. A shoe that is machine washable is a massive advantage, saving you time and effort in keeping them looking fresh. This is a practical feature that dramatically extends the life and appeal of a daily-wear shoe.

First Impressions: Unboxing the Skechers Women’s Hands Free Slip-Ins Skip Cute Sneaker

Upon opening the box, the first thing we noticed about the Skechers Women’s Hands Free Slip-Ins Skip Cute Sneaker in the Black/Black colorway was its understated and clean aesthetic. The canvas upper has a classic, casual look that feels both timeless and versatile. It’s incredibly lightweight in hand, immediately suggesting it would be a comfortable all-day shoe. The decorative, knotted laces and subtle rose-gold eyelets—a detail highlighted by one user that we were pleased to see in person—add a touch of polish that elevates it from a basic canvas slip-on. The main event, of course, is the heel. The molded heel panel is firm to the touch, clearly engineered to guide your foot in without collapsing. Inside, the “Heel Pillow” is soft and plush, promising a secure, non-slip fit. Before trying them on, we did a quick inspection and, remembering feedback from several users, located and removed a thin cardboard insert from inside the shoe. This is a crucial step, as leaving it in can cause an annoying squeaking sound that some have mistaken for a product defect. With the insert gone, the shoe was silent and ready for its first test.

The Magic of Hands-Free: Is the Slip-ins Technology a Gimmick or a Game-Changer?

Let’s be direct: the Skechers Hands Free Slip-ins technology is an absolute game-changer. This isn’t a flimsy heel that you can just about manage to slip into; it’s a precisely engineered system. The molded heel panel is the star of the show. It’s rigid enough to act as a permanent, built-in shoehorn, guiding your foot perfectly into place every single time without ever crushing or creasing. We tested this repeatedly in various scenarios: while holding a full armload of groceries, when rushing out the door to an appointment, and just for the simple pleasure of not having to bend over. It worked flawlessly every time. One user noted that it felt “a little stiff” on the very first try but was perfect by the third wear, a sentiment we can confirm. There’s a near-instant break-in period where you learn to trust the heel, and from then on, it’s pure convenience.

Complementing the molded heel is the exclusive Heel Pillow. This small, cushioned pocket at the back of the shoe is a stroke of genius. As your foot slides in, the pillow provides a soft cushion and then gently grips your heel, locking your foot securely in place. We experienced no heel slippage during normal walking, a common issue with traditional slip-on shoes. This secure fit instills confidence, ensuring the shoe stays on and feels like a natural extension of your foot. It’s a feature that really sets it apart in the world of casual footwear. For anyone with limited mobility, back pain, or who simply values efficiency and ease, this technology moves beyond a mere feature and becomes an essential part of their daily routine.

Walking on Clouds? Evaluating All-Day Comfort and Support

A shoe can be easy to put on, but if it’s not comfortable to wear, it will end up collecting dust in the closet. Fortunately, comfort is where the Skechers Women’s Hands Free Slip-Ins Skip Cute Sneaker truly excels, with one important caveat. The immediate sensation upon slipping the shoe on is one of soft, enveloping comfort, courtesy of the Skechers Memory Foam cushioned insole. This insole provides a plush, cloud-like feeling that cushions every step. We wore these for an entire day of mixed activities—walking on pavement, standing in lines, and moving around the house—and our feet felt remarkably fresh and free of fatigue.

However, it is critical to address the topic of arch support. As our testing confirmed, and as one particularly insightful user who walked nearly 100 miles in them on a European trip pointed out, these shoes have minimal to no built-in arch support. For individuals with neutral or low arches, this may not be an issue for casual, everyday wear. We found them perfectly comfortable for hours at a time. But for those with high arches, plantar fasciitis, or who plan on walking for many miles a day, this is a significant consideration. One user with heel pain after six months of wear suspected the lack of support was the culprit. The solution, as the long-distance walker discovered, is simple and effective: adding a quality pair of insoles. With aftermarket insoles, she reported they became the “perfect, comfortable walking shoes.” This is our expert recommendation as well. Think of the shoe as an outstandingly comfortable and convenient “base” that can be easily customized with the specific arch support you need. The fact that they are comfortable enough for a millennial to wear with dresses, as one surprised reviewer shared, speaks volumes about their crossover appeal, but personalization may be needed for intensive use. Style, Practicality, and Long-Term Durability

The “Skip Cute” name is fitting. These sneakers strike a perfect balance between a laid-back, casual vibe and a clean, put-together look. The canvas upper is classic, and the streamlined silhouette avoids the bulkiness that can plague other comfort-focused shoes. We found they paired effortlessly with everything from jeans and shorts to casual sundresses. One user who wears a size 9.5 celebrated that they looked “narrow looking and beautiful” rather than wide and bulky, a common concern for those with larger foot sizes. Another, who typically shies away from brands like Skechers to maintain her “cool-ness,” confessed she was a complete convert, loving their cute, versatile style. The Black/Black model we tested is sleek and versatile, but it’s worth noting the rose-gold eyelets add a subtle feminine touch that might not be for everyone.

Beyond style, the practicality is a standout feature. Being 100% vegan is a fantastic bonus for conscientious consumers. But the real practical win is that they are machine washable. Life happens—puddles are splashed, drinks are spilled, and dust accumulates. The ability to simply toss these shoes in the washing machine and have them come out looking fresh is a massive benefit for a daily driver. We haven’t had to wash our black pair yet, but a user with a white pair, which naturally gets dirty faster, noted their durability and was looking forward to testing this very feature. Based on our experience with other washable Skechers, we have high confidence in their ability to hold up well. The flexible rubber traction outsole provided a reliable grip on various urban surfaces, from pavement to tile floors, addressing a concern another user had about grip, which we personally did not find to be an issue in everyday conditions. For those looking for a stylish, low-maintenance shoe, this sneaker is an outstanding choice.

What Other Users Are Saying

After a thorough analysis of dozens of user experiences, a clear consensus emerges. The overwhelming sentiment for the Skechers Women’s Hands Free Slip-Ins Skip Cute Sneaker is incredibly positive. Users consistently praise the shoes as “super comfortable,” “so cute,” and “most favorite shoes EVER.” The hands-free feature is almost universally lauded as working exactly as advertised. One happy husband reported his wife loved her first pair so much that he immediately bought her a second in another color. Many, like the self-proclaimed “overweight Gen-Xer,” call the slip-in feature “awesome” for the sheer convenience it adds to their lives.

On the critical side, the feedback is just as consistent and provides valuable context. The most common “issue” reported is a squeaking sound, which, as several savvy users discovered and shared, is caused by a cardboard shipping insert that must be removed before wear. The most significant genuine drawback noted is the lack of arch support. One user stated plainly, “There is no arch support in these shoes,” and had to add her own insoles for a long trip, after which they became perfect. This sentiment was echoed by another user who developed heel pain after six months of continuous wear, attributing it to the minimal support. This feedback is crucial for potential buyers with specific orthopedic needs, confirming our own findings that for intensive, all-day walking, an additional insole might be necessary to achieve optimal comfort and support.
